The rechargeable battery that came with my Minelab SE Pro (2012) doesn't seem to want to take a charge anymore. Is this normal? Time to order a new one? I know the problem is not with the charger itself. WTF. ???
 
The fact that you got five years of life out of the battery is good. Some articles suggest lithium ion batteries only last 2-3 years.
 
One thing that makes a huge difference in how long L-ion batteries last is the charge voltage. Nominally, the batteries are 3.7 volts/cell. A typical charger will charge them to 4.2 volts/cell. If you can limit the the charge voltage to no more than 4.0 volts/cell, you can double or triple their lifespan. There are chargers that allow you to set the top voltage, but they're spendy compared to the typical chargers that come with the batteries.
